Transaction 791858e95a56fcb163712da049feba4b0bd4857142d60ec764b04de29874d3f6

1 Input
1 Outputs
  • 791858e95a56fcb163712da049feba4b0bd4857142d60ec764b04de29874d3f6:0
  • value  2500000000
    address  1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Y